The Crucial First Step: The Soil Perk Test
Before a shovel even touches the ground, a thorough site evaluation must be conducted. The most critical component of this evaluation is the percolation test, commonly known as a “perk test.”
A perk test measures the rate at which water drains through the soil on your property. In Madison, the dense Georgia red clay can sometimes exhibit slow drainage rates, which heavily influences the design of the septic system. If the soil drains too slowly, the effluent will pool on the surface. If it drains too quickly, the wastewater may not be adequately treated before reaching the groundwater table.
Based on the perk test results and a deep hole test (to determine the depth of the seasonal high water table and bedrock), a certified environmental health specialist will design a system specifically tailored to your lot’s unique geological profile.
Navigating Permits and Regulations in Morgan County
Septic tank installations are heavily regulated to protect public health and the environment. In Madison and the greater Morgan County area, you cannot install a septic system without the appropriate permits from the local health department.

They will review the plans to ensure they meet all local and state codes, including strict setback requirements from property lines, private wells, bodies of water, and building foundations.
Choosing the Right Septic System Design
Not all septic systems are created equal. Depending on your lot’s topography, soil conditions, and the size of your home, several different types of systems might be recommended:
1. Conventional System
This is the most common type of system, consisting of a standard septic tank and a gravity-fed gravel trench drain field. It is cost-effective and highly reliable, provided the soil conditions are suitable.
2. Chamber System
An alternative to gravel systems, chamber systems use large plastic chambers in the drain field trenches. They often require a smaller footprint and are excellent in areas where gravel is difficult to source, or where high groundwater tables are an issue.
3. Aerobic Treatment Unit (ATU)
If your property has poor soil, a high water table, or limited space, an ATU may be required. These systems use oxygen to break down organic matter much faster and more efficiently than a standard anaerobic tank, producing cleaner effluent. While more expensive to install and maintain, they are sometimes the only viable option for challenging lots.

- Excavation: The site for the tank and the drain field trenches are carefully excavated, adhering strictly to the engineered design depths and slopes.
- Tank Placement: The septic tank (typically concrete, fiberglass, or high-density polyethylene) is lowered into the excavation. It must be perfectly leveled to ensure proper flow dynamics.
- Piping and Connections: Watertight pipes are run from the house to the tank, and from the tank to the distribution box and drain field. The slope (pitch) of these pipes is critical for gravity-fed systems.
- Drain Field Construction: Trenches are filled with the specified media (gravel, chambers, etc.) and perforated piping. A permeable fabric is often laid over the gravel to prevent dirt from clogging the system during backfilling.
Quality Assurance: Before any trenches are backfilled, a local health department inspector must visit the site to conduct a final inspection, ensuring the installation perfectly matches the permitted design.
Post-Installation: Landscaping and Care
After the system is approved and the site is backfilled, careful landscaping is required. The soil over the drain field should be slightly mounded to allow for settling and to encourage surface water runoff. Only shallow-rooted grasses should be planted over the system to prevent erosion without risking root intrusion.
